PSG will have a fairly sensitive loss for the return match against Bayern Munich

The news is not good for him. paris saint germain, who will be measured next Wednesday, March 8, against the whole Bayern Munich duel corresponding to the second leg of the Round of 16 of the UEFA Champions League.

The reasons are related to the confirmation of the injury of the Brazilian striker, Neymar Junior, who was ruled out by coach Christophe Galtier hours before the game against Nantes, which is part of the schedule for date 26 of Ligue 1 in France. .

The coach of the Parisian team confirmed the absence that the South American will have in the next two games and said that he plans to replace that gap in the scheme with the presence of a midfielder. Undoubtedly, the same strategy will be obtained during the match against the Olympique de Marseille team.

The Brazilian’s ankle ligament injury was insured on February 19 when he left the field after his team’s victory over Lille. In this way, the French team will have to carry out a good strategy to be able to come back from 1 to 0 against them in a contest that will take place at the Allianz Arena next Wednesday.
